Good news on the employment front

by isleofman.com 13th May 2009

Countering trends elsewhere, unemployment in the Isle of Man has fallen again.

The total went down by 22 last month and now stands at 925, representing 2.2 per cent of the economically active population.

The major movements off the register were by people taking up positions in hospitality, retailing and construction.
